Student Research: Counting Coral

One student research team, composed of Amy Bolan, Isabella Badia-Bellinger, Ariel Bobbett and Lilli Carlsen, measured the number of small coral at nine research sites as a way of learning how different environments affect young coral. Some of the sites have been struck with an increasing number of typhoons in recent years. Others have seen a large amount of tourism, and another region is accumulating sedimentation due to nearby agriculture and development. The student researchers found that areas with sedimentation had fewer small coral than the other locations.
